Decode inks further deals for Radio Free Roscoe

Canada's Decode Entertainment has concluded further international sales for music-based live-action series Radio Free Roscoe (52x22’), including deals in South Africa and Ireland.

South African pay-TV operator MNet’s youth channel Go has picked up all episodes and Irish public broadcaster RTE has acquired the first season of the show. Decode has also signed a deal for non-theatrical rights to the second season with AFRTS (American Forces Radio & Television Service).

Radio Free Roscoe tells the story of four best friends starting high school who launch an underground radio station that become a voice for the hopes, dreams, fears and confusion of their contemporaries in the suburban town of Roscoe.

The latest sales come hot on the heels of recent sales to France2 and MTV Networks Netherlands. Commissioned by The N, Noggin’s night-time network for teens, Radio Free Roscoe also airs on Canal J’s Filles TV and Family Channel and VRAK in Canada.
